zvvq技术分享网

爬虫动态代理IP如何巧妙规避网站检测(爬虫获取

作者:zvvq博客网
导读在互联网时代,爬虫技术的应用越来越广泛,但伴随而来的是各种反爬虫手段的升级。动态代理IP作为爬虫的重要工具之一,如何巧妙地规避网站的检测成为了一项关键任务。本文将深

在互联网时代,爬虫技术的应用越来越广泛,但伴随而来的是各种反爬虫手段的升级。动态代理IP作为爬虫的重要工具之一,如何巧妙地规避网站的检测成为了一项关键任务。本文将探讨爬虫动态代理IP如何有效防止被网站检测的方法,为爬虫系统的稳定运行提供指导。

zvvq好,好zvvq

1. 选择高匿性代理IP

内容来自samhan

网站通常通过检测请求头中的User-Agent等信息来辨别爬虫。选择高匿性的代理IP,确保请求头中的User-Agent信息与普通用户一致,可以有效规避这类检测手段。代理IP提供商应当提供支持定制User-Agent的功能,使得爬虫可以动态调整User-Agent信息,增加伪装性。 zvvq

2. 随机化请求头信息

zvvq好,好zvvq

为了防止网站通过分析相同的请求头信息来识别爬虫,动态代理IP需要支持随机化请求头的功能。这包括随机生成Referer、Accept-Encoding等头部信息,使每次请求都具有一定的差异性,提高爬虫的隐蔽性。

内容来自samhan666

3. 合理设置访问频率

copyright zvvq

爬虫访问频率过高往往容易引起网站的注意,因此,爬虫动态代理IP需要支持合理设置访问频率的功能。通过智能调度,根据网站的反爬机制动态调整访问频率,避免被网站封锁IP。

内容来自samhan

4. 使用多IP轮换策略 zvvq

通过定期切换和轮换代理IP,爬虫可以规避网站对特定IP的封锁。多IP轮换策略可以确保即使一个IP被检测到,爬虫仍能继续运行,提高系统的稳定性。 内容来自samhan666

5. 模拟人类行为

zvvq好,好zvvq

模拟人类行为是规避网站检测的有效手段之一。爬虫动态代理IP需要支持模拟人类行为的功能,包括随机化访问路径、模拟点击等,使得爬虫的行为更加自然,难以被网站识别。

zvvq好,好zvvq

6. 防止Cookie被识别

本文来自zvvq

网站通常通过Cookie信息来追踪用户行为,爬虫动态代理IP需要支持防止Cookie被识别的功能。可以通过定期清理Cookie、随机化Cookie值等方式,降低被网站检测的概率。 内容来自samhan

7. 实时监测代理IP的可用性 copyright zvvq

为了应对代理IP被封锁或失效的情况,爬虫系统需要实时监测代理IP的可用性。及时替换失效的IP,确保爬虫系统的稳定运行。 内容来自zvvq

结论 zvvq

在面对网站检测时,爬虫动态代理IP的巧妙规避成为保障系统正常运行的重要环节。通过选择高匿性IP、随机化请求头信息、合理设置访问频率、使用多IP轮换策略等手段,可以有效提高爬虫的隐蔽性,降低被检测的概率,确保爬虫系统的稳定性和持续性运行。 本文来自zvvq